Is chimney repair covered under homeowners insurance?

In Glendale, homeowners insurance typically covers chimney damage if it's caused by a sudden, accidental event like a fire or severe storm. Damage from normal wear and tear or lack of maintenance is generally not covered. It's best to check your specific policy. We can provide a quote for any necessary work.

Can a handyman repair a chimney?

Chimney repair requires specialized skills and knowledge that a general handyman may not possess. The licensed pros we work with are trained in chimney systems, ensuring safe and effective repairs for your Glendale home. It's best to entrust this work to an expert.
